Analysis

Croatia recorded 0.0341 units per person for population ages 50-54, male, per capita in 2025.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 1.2% on the previous year and down 3.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, population ages 50-54, male, per capita in Croatia peaked at 0.0381 units per person in 2007 and was at its lowest, 0.0165 units per person, in 1969.

That places Croatia 42nd out of 218 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 66 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ated

Population ages 50-54, male div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Population ages 50-54, male ÷ Population, total
